this years event was blessed with beautiful weather ,before during & after .vintage vanners began rolling into town as early as Monday and every day leading up to the weekend which meant that they had plenty of time to check out the many sights and attractions of the lockyer valley.the managers at the laidley showground made sure that every vanner was settled in their own vintage van area. on Saturday the town awoke to another beautiful day with dozens of garage sales,a swap meet ,craft markets,retro fashion and bric a brac markets a car boot sale and a general market area.most of these venues were run by community groups and clubs as this event is there major fund raiser for the year . At midday the main streets in town were closed and 150 of the best classic and show cars rolled in,some of which were towing vintage vans earlier in the day .soon after the entertainment began with the zephyr project and little billy who kept the dancers on the floor until 8pm. sunday dawned with the open house show for the vintage vans,all 43 of them ,up from16 last year.the judges chose the 16 ft .Sunliner belonging to Clyde and Barbara from Hervey Bay as best in show and Vincent's viscount as runner up. the rest of Sunday was packed with more markets ,my Sunday Drive car show,live band -blue suede,and garage sales.most vans left Sunday pm but those that stayed on were there for my wife and i to check out one more time. my wife was really inspired and told me to have our 69 debonair ready for next years event which we plan to make bigger and better. On behalf of the organizers and the Laidley community ,we thank you for being part of our event and there will be info about next year on the forum ,facebook and website early next year . once again many thanks until we meet again.
